Package Details: gnupg-git 2.3.2.beta105_r9343.g25ae80b8e-2

Git Clone URL: https://aur.archlinux.org/gnupg-git.git (read-only, click to copy)
Package Base: gnupg-git
Description: Complete and free implementation of the OpenPGP standard
Upstream URL: https://www.gnupg.org/
Licenses: GPL
Conflicts: gnupg
Provides: gnupg
Submitter: alphazo
Maintainer: IslandC0der
Last Packager: IslandC0der
Votes: 2
Popularity: 0.000000
First Submitted: 2013-06-30 19:25 (UTC)
Last Updated: 2021-09-29 23:44 (UTC)

Required by (198)

Sources (2)

Latest Comments

« First ‹ Previous 1 2 3 4 5 Next › Last »

<deleted-account> commented on 2014-01-18 21:09 (UTC)

libgcrypt is now version 1.6 in [core], and this package now builds, but it still doesn't work for me unfortunately. I can't do anything with the ECC functionality: # ECDSA and ECDH Key Generation Testing # gpg --expert --gen-key # [Curve 25519] FAIL gpg: agent_genkey failed: Invalid S-expression Key generation failed: Invalid S-expression # [NIST P-256] FAIL gpg: key_from_sexp failed: Invalid object Key generation failed: Invalid object # [NIST P-384] FAIL gpg: key_from_sexp failed: Invalid object Key generation failed: Invalid object # [NIST P-521] FAIL gpg: key_from_sexp failed: Invalid object Key generation failed: Invalid object # [Brainpool P-256] FAIL gpg: signing failed: Provided object is too short gpg: make_keysig_packet failed: Provided object is too short Key generation failed: Provided object is too short # [Brainpool P-384] FAIL gpg: signing failed: Provided object is too short gpg: make_keysig_packet failed: Provided object is too short Key generation failed: Provided object is too short # [Brainpool P-512] FAIL gpg: signing failed: Provided object is too short gpg: make_keysig_packet failed: Provided object is too short Key generation failed: Provided object is too short

<deleted-account> commented on 2013-12-06 03:12 (UTC)

http://git.gnupg.org/cgi-bin/gitweb.cgi?p=gnupg.git;a=commit;h=6286d01ba33b963be30fbb4fba6f35f1b05acd17 Regrettably, per the October 8th commit by Werner Koch, ECC is unsupported by GnuPG at this time. That might have explained why I was having such difficulty getting it to work. So I agree with your assessment that we'll just have to wait. It seems that the GnuPG git branch relies on libgcrypt 1.6 (inasmuch as ./configure fails on it), but it is not stable yet. I am still unable to build libgcrypt from source in a way that doesn't break my system. I'll let you know if I have a breakthrough or something, but I think we're probably waiting on Mr. Koch at this point. Cheers!

alphazo commented on 2013-11-29 08:51 (UTC)

Thanks for the feedback. I tried to create a libcrypt-git package but found out that 1.6.0 is not available either from ftp://ftp.gnupg.org/gcrypt/libgcrypt/ or the git repository. I guess we have to wait a little bit.

<deleted-account> commented on 2013-11-29 05:16 (UTC)

Hello, I am having trouble building this package via makepkg -s command. The error comes from the build step on the ./configure file of gnupg. The problem is that libgcrypt is required to be version >=1.6.0, but libgcrypt version is 1.5.3 in core. I could not find a higher version in the Arch repos or AUR. I propose changing depends to 'libgcrypt>=1.6'. Also, I think this implies a libgcrypt-git package might need to be created in the AUR. (Unfortunately, I don't know how to create packages yet.) If I figure out how, I will try to make that contribution. Thanks!

<deleted-account> commented on 2013-11-29 05:15 (UTC)

Hello, I am having trouble building this package via makepkg -s command. The error comes from the build step on the ./configure file of gnupg. The problem is that libgcrypt is required to be version >=1.6.0, but libgcrypt version is 1.5.3 in core. I could not find a higher version in the Arch repos or AUR. I propose changing depends to 'libgcrypt>=1.5'. Also, I think this implies a libgcrypt-git package might need to be created in the AUR. (Unfortunately, I don't know how to create packages yet.) If I figure out how, I will try to make that contribution. Thanks!

abdo commented on 2013-11-03 22:56 (UTC)

Hi, You can get rid of the automake-1.11 dependency by fixing configure.ac as follows: sed -i 's/\[dist-bzip2 no-dist-gzip\]/\[dist-bzip2 no-dist-gzip serial-tests\]/' configure.ac Also, is there any reason for depending on libassuan-git instead of libassuan from core?

alphazo commented on 2013-08-12 12:39 (UTC)

@Nothing4You, PKGBUILD has been updated. Thanks again.

Nothing4You commented on 2013-08-12 12:30 (UTC)

Also, please remove the replaces=() section. It's reserved for packages replacing obselete packages, not when providing different versions of the same package: https://wiki.archlinux.org/index.php/PKGBUILD#replaces

Nothing4You commented on 2013-08-12 11:35 (UTC)

Maybe you could send a merge request to the mailing list ( https://mailman.archlinux.org/mailman/listinfo/aur-general ) so gnupg2-git gets merged into this?

alphazo commented on 2013-06-30 19:26 (UTC)

Please use gnupg-git instead that complies with pacman 4.1 PKGBUILD.